Understanding the Power Consumption Breakdown:
Car radio power consumption isn't a single, static figure. It varies significantly depending on several factors, including the radio's features, operating mode, and the quality of its components. A basic AM/FM radio will consume considerably less power than a modern unit boasting Bluetooth, GPS, smartphone integration, and a high-power amplifier. The power draw can be broken down into several key components:
1. Receiver Circuitry: This is the core of the radio, responsible for receiving and decoding radio signals. Its power consumption depends on the radio's sensitivity, the type of receiver (e.g., superheterodyne), and the quality of its components. More sensitive receivers might consume slightly more power but offer better reception.
2. Amplifier Circuitry: The amplifier boosts the audio signal to drive the speakers. High-power amplifiers, often found in high-end car audio systems, consume significantly more power than their lower-power counterparts. Class D amplifiers are generally more energy-efficient than older Class AB amplifiers, a factor increasingly important for modern car radios.
3. Display and Backlighting: The display, especially LCD or LED screens with high brightness, can be a significant power drain. The backlight's intensity directly affects consumption. Power-saving features like automatic dimming or adjustable brightness levels help mitigate this issue.
4. Auxiliary Functions: Features like Bluetooth connectivity, GPS navigation, USB charging ports, and smartphone integration all add to the overall power consumption. Each function introduces its own circuitry and power demands. A radio packed with features will inevitably consume more power than a simpler model.
5. Standby Mode: Even when switched off, some car radios still draw a small amount of power to maintain settings and allow for quick startup. The amount of power consumed in standby mode varies considerably between different models and manufacturers. This "parasitic" drain is a critical aspect for vehicle battery life, especially if the car is parked for extended periods.
Factors Influencing Power Consumption:
Beyond the inherent design, several factors influence a car radio's power consumption in real-world scenarios:
1. Volume Level: Higher volume levels require more power from the amplifier, leading to increased overall consumption.
2. Audio Source: Different audio sources (e.g., AM, FM, Bluetooth, auxiliary input) may have slightly varying power requirements.
3. Operating Temperature: Extreme temperatures can impact the efficiency of electronic components, potentially affecting power consumption.
4. Component Quality: High-quality components are often more energy-efficient, leading to lower overall power consumption.
Implications for Chinese Exporters:
For Chinese exporters, understanding car radio power consumption is crucial for several reasons:
1. Meeting International Standards: Various international standards and regulations govern energy consumption in automotive electronics. Exporters must ensure their products meet these standards to avoid trade barriers and penalties.
2. Competitive Advantage: Consumers are increasingly aware of energy efficiency. Offering radios with lower power consumption can be a significant selling point, particularly in environmentally conscious markets.
3. Product Development: Understanding power consumption allows manufacturers to optimize their designs, reducing costs and improving product performance. Investing in energy-efficient components and design strategies is vital for long-term success.
4. Marketing and Sales: Highlighting the energy efficiency of car radios in marketing materials can attract environmentally conscious buyers and improve brand reputation.
5. Customer Satisfaction: A radio with excessive power consumption might drain the vehicle's battery, leading to customer dissatisfaction and potential warranty claims. Minimizing power consumption contributes directly to enhanced customer satisfaction.
